package com.threerings.media.image;
import java.awt.Color;
import java.awt.Graphics2D;
import java.awt.image.BufferedImage;
/**
* A simple mirage that's just a solid rectangle of color.
*/
public class SolidMirage
implements Mirage
{
public SolidMirage (Color color, int width, int height)
{
_color = color;
_width = width;
_height = height;
}
public long getEstimatedMemoryUsage ()
{
return 0;
}
public int getHeight ()
{
return _height;
}
public BufferedImage getSnapshot ()
{
BufferedImage snap = new BufferedImage(_width, _height, BufferedImage.TYPE_INT_RGB);
int rgb = _color.getRGB();
// This isn't a particularly efficient way to go about this, but really, if you're asking
// for a snapshot of our solid rectangle of color, it's okay
for (int x = 0; x < _width; x++) {
for (int y = 0; y < _height; y++) {
snap.setRGB(x, y, rgb);
}
}
return snap;
}
public int getWidth ()
{
return _width;
}
public boolean hitTest (int x, int y)
{
return x >= 0 && x < _width && y >= 0 && y < _height;
}
public void paint (Graphics2D gfx, int x, int y)
{
Color ocolor = gfx.getColor();
gfx.setColor(_color);
gfx.fillRect(x, y, _width, _height);
gfx.setColor(ocolor);
}
protected final Color _color;
protected final int _width, _height;
}
